Hotel California Dili features a restaurant, free bikes, a bar and garden in Dili.
Facing the beachfront, Hotel Esplanada offers 3-star accommodation in Dili and features an outdoor swimming pool, garden and terrace.
Offering free WiFi and a restaurant, Timor Plaza Hotel & Apartments is located in Dili.
Offering a luxurious outdoor pool with a spa pool and a swim-up bar, Novo Turismo Resort & Spa is located in Dili.
Located in Dili, 1.1 miles from Lusitana Beach, Palm Beach Hotel Dili provides accommodations with an outdoor swimming pool, free private…
Situated in Dili, Sakura Tower Hotel has a restaurant, garden and free WiFi throughout the property.